Definition
The OBD2 code U1531 indicates a "Module Communication Failure," meaning there is a problem with communication between vehicle control modules, often due to a wiring issue, a faulty module, or a network problem
Common causes
- Faulty wiring or connectors
- Failed or malfunctioning module
- Corrupted software or firmware in the module
- Poor ground connections
- Interference from aftermarket devices
- Low battery voltage or weak battery
- Communication network issues (e.g., CAN bus problems)
- Water intrusion or damage to the module

Troubleshooting steps
-
1. Check for Additional Codes
Use an OBD-II scanner to check for any other trouble codes that may be present. Sometimes, multiple codes can provide more context for the issue
-
2. Inspect Wiring and Connectors
-
3. Visually inspect the wiring and connectors associated with the affected modules. Look for signs of damage, corrosion, or loose connections
-
4. Pay special attention to ground connections, as poor grounding can lead to communication issues
-
5. Check Power Supply
-
6. Ensure that the affected modules are receiving the proper voltage. Use a multimeter to check the power supply to the modules
-
7. Verify that the fuses related to the communication network are intact
-
8. Test the Modules
-
9. If possible, test the affected modules individually to ensure they are functioning correctly. This may involve using specialized diagnostic tools or software
-
10. If a module is found to be faulty, it may need to be repaired or replaced
-
11. Inspect the CAN Bus
-
12. If your vehicle uses a Controller Area Network (CAN) for communication, check the integrity of the CAN bus wiring. Look for shorts, opens, or other issues in the bus lines
-
13. Use an oscilloscope or a CAN bus diagnostic tool to monitor the communication signals on the bus
-
14. Check for Interference
-
15. Ensure that there are no aftermarket devices or modifications that could be interfering with the communication between modules
-
16. Reset the Modules
-
17. Sometimes, simply resetting the modules can resolve communication issues. This can be done by disconnecting the battery for a few minutes or using a scan tool to clear the codes
-
18. Update Software/Firmware
-
19. Check if there are any software or firmware updates available for the vehicle's control modules. Sometimes, communication issues can be resolved with an update
-
20. Consult Technical Service Bulletins (TSBs)
-
21. Look for any TSBs related to the specific make and model of your vehicle. Manufacturers may have issued guidance on known communication issues
-
22. Professional Diagnosis
-
23. If the issue persists after performing the above steps, it may be necessary to seek help from a professional mechanic or dealership with advanced diagnostic capabilities. By following these steps, you can systematically identify and address the underlying cause of the U1531 code
